The query "index of password txt best" serves as a stark reminder of the visibility of mistakes on the open internet. While search engines provide a utility for organizing the world's information, they also inadvertently organize the world's vulnerabilities. By understanding how directory listings are indexed and accessed, system administrators can better secure their infrastructure against this basic yet effective form of reconnaissance.
